If ID is science, then you should have no problem with this. Give me at least one prediction made by ID. It should be a prediction that if it were found to be incorrect would cause you to abandon ID. I have previously posted such a prediction using evolution as a basic principle. If a life form that used something other than nucleic acids as a genetic material were found, evolution would be false. Please provide such a prediction based on ID.
